Does the network switch have a fiber optic interface

Does the network switch have a fiber optic interface

Yes, many network switches have fiber optic interfaces, either as dedicated fiber ports, SFP modules, or in all-optical switch designs.Types of Fiber InterfacesNetwork switches can support fiber optic connections in several ways:All-optical Ethernet switches: These switches have service ports that are entirely optical, meaning every interface uses fiber rather than copper. They enable end-to-end optical signal transmission, eliminating the need for electrical-to-optical conversions and reducing latency and points of failure. These switches are commonly used in data centers, high-performance computing clusters, and enterprise core networks, supporting high-speed interfaces such as 10G, 25G, 40G, and 100G .Hybrid switches: Many traditional Ethernet switches include a mix of copper (RJ45) and fiber ports. Fiber ports often use SFP (Small Form-factor Pluggable) modules, which allow the switch to connect to single-mode or multimode fiber networks. This provides flexibility for long-distance connections and high-bandwidth applications .Fibre Channel switches: Used primarily in storage area networks (SANs), these switches rely on fiber optic cables for high-speed, low-latency, and lossless data transmission. They are designed to connect servers and storage devices efficiently over optical links .Practical ConsiderationsSFP and SFP+ modules: These modules are commonly used to add fiber connectivity to switches. They support bidirectional communication over a single fiber strand and can be swapped to accommodate different fiber types or speeds .Fiber media converters: If a switch lacks native fiber ports, a media converter can bridge copper Ethernet and fiber optic networks, enabling long-distance connections beyond the 100-meter limitation of standard Ethernet cables .Connector types: Common fiber connectors include LC, SC, ST, and MTP/MPO, each suited for different network densities and environments .SummaryIn modern networking, fiber optic interfaces are widely available on network switches, either as dedicated fiber ports, modular SFP slots, or in all-optical switch designs. They provide high-speed, long-distance, and secure connectivity, making them essential for enterprise networks, data centers, and high-performance applications .
